Fees

FEES EFFECTIVE FROM  JANUARY 2,  2008
OBJECT OF PAYMENT

NIS

I. Passports
Issuing a temporary passport enabling a person to return to Poland
220
Issuing a permanent ten year passport 
601
Issuing a temporary passport for a child up to 5 years old 97
Issuing a passport for a child between 5 and 13 years old
206
Issuing a passport to a person aged 70 or above
0
Issuing a temporary passport to a person waiting for a permanent passport (the application to obtain such a passport should be submitted along with the application to issue a ten year permanent passport)
220
220
II. Services concerning Polish citizenship
Receiving and preparing documentation to grant Polish citizenship or receive a permission to voluntarily renounce Polish citizenship 
1 702
Delivering a permission to renounce Polish citizenship
341
Delivering a decision to grant Polish citizenship
341
Receiving a declaration concerning the citizenship of a child 
341
Receiving a declaration concerning the granting of Polish citizenship on the basis of the Polish Citizenship Act (regaining Polish citizenship by a child who has a foreign citizenship due to a previous parents' decision and is 16 years old but not older than 18)
341
Receiving and preparing an application to confirm a persons' Polish citizenship by the Voivode (Provincial Governor)
477

Other consular services concerning citizenship

206
III. Visas
Issuing a Schengen visa (single, double or multiple entries)
341
Issuing a long term visa (only for staying in Poland)
341
Issuing a long-term visa with work permission
341
IV. Certifications and permits
Obtaining and delivering information data concerning a person's criminal record
410
Issuing a weapon transportation permit
341
Issuing a permit for transportation of human remains or ashes and legalization of a death certificate
308
Issuing other certificates and permits
206
V. Legalization, authentication, translations and notarization
Proofreading and authentication of a translation from Polish to a foreign language or from a foreign language to Polish ( per each page )
171
Preparing and certifying a copy as authentic (for each document)
273
Certifying a copy as authentic (for each document)
171
Authentication of a signature or seal 171
VI. Civil status related services 
Preparing documentation for a marriage ceremony before a Consul, preparing a protocol and organizing a ceremony in the Consulate.
1 022
Preparing  foreign documents of vital statistics  for their registration by  Polish civil registry and delivering a copy of  a  Polish document,  issued  on the  basis of the  foreign document,  to the  applicant (additional fee of collected for confirmation of the signature of the application    - 171 NIS)
273
Issuing a Certificate of No- Impediment to marriage
545
Providing other services related to civil status matters (e.g. obtaining from Poland birth, marriage or death certificates)
206
VII. Other services
Transmitting an official document from Poland to a person abroad upon his/her request
171
Rendering a service outside the Consulate upon a request of a person (for every 8 hours including transport to and from the Consulate). This fee is charged in addition to the fee for a particular consular service rendered and return of expenses.
513
Fast-track services or services rendered after working hours of the Consulate
171
Formal transmitting of documents to Poland.
104
Receiving of an application of a Polish citizen  for granting permission to serve in a foreign army and  its transsmitting to the relevant authorities in Poland 171
Changing a first or last name in Poland 377
